简介
bi-vantage-auth-basic
是一个 npm 包,该包提供了基于 HTTP 的基本身份验证功能,特别适用于 BI-Vantage 平台的前端开发项目中,可以帮助前端开发人员轻松实现身份验证功能。本文将介绍该 npm 包的使用方法和安装过程。
安装
你可以通过 npm 安装 bi-vantage-auth-basic:
npm install bi-vantage-auth-basic --save
使用方法
bi-vantage-auth-basic 接受两个参数:username
和 password
,用于进行基本身份验证,在这里我们将它称为凭证。在正式使用之前,你需要先创建一个凭证:
const credentials = { username: 'myUsername', password: 'myPassword' };
在凭证创建完毕后,你就可以在请求头中添加 Authorization 字段来进行身份验证了,如下所示:
-- -------------------- ---- ------- ----- ----------- - - --------- ------------- --------- ------------ -- ----- ----------- - - -------- - -------------- ------ - - ------------------------------------------------------- - -- ------------------------------------- ------------ -------------- -- ---------------- ---------- -- ------------------ ------------ -- ----------------------
在上面的示例代码中,我们使用了 fetch
方法来进行网络请求,并在 headers
中添加了 Authorization 字段以进行身份验证。
指导意义
bi-vantage-auth-basic
可以帮助前端开发人员轻松实现身份验证功能,从而提高项目开发的效率和安全性。同时,它也提醒我们要关注数据的安全性和隐私保护,特别是在涉及到用户个人信息和敏感数据的处理时,要格外小心谨慎。
总结
本文介绍了 npm 包 bi-vantage-auth-basic 的安装和使用方法,希望能对前端开发人员在 BI-Vantage 平台开发中实现身份验证功能提供帮助。同时,也提醒大家要注意数据安全和隐私保护问题。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/60066b6151ab1864dac672d2